Sdílet prostřednictvím


EmailSendOperation.WaitForCompletion Metoda

Definice

Přetížení

WaitForCompletion(CancellationToken)

Pravidelně volá server, dokud se dlouhotrvající operace nedokoní.

WaitForCompletion(TimeSpan, CancellationToken)

Pravidelně volá server, dokud se dlouhotrvající operace nedokoní.

WaitForCompletion(CancellationToken)

Zdroj:
EmailSendOperation.cs
Zdroj:
EmailSendOperation.cs

Pravidelně volá server, dokud se dlouhotrvající operace nedokoní.

public override Azure.Response<Azure.Communication.Email.EmailSendResult> WaitForCompletion(System.Threading.CancellationToken cancellationToken = default);
override this.WaitForCompletion : System.Threading.CancellationToken -> Azure.Response<Azure.Communication.Email.EmailSendResult>
Public Overrides Function WaitForCompletion (Optional cancellationToken As CancellationToken = Nothing) As Response(Of EmailSendResult)

Parametry

cancellationToken
CancellationToken

Používá CancellationToken se pro pravidelná volání služby.

Návraty

Poslední odpověď HTTP přijatá ze serveru

Poznámky

Tato metoda bude pravidelně volat UpdateStatusAsync, dokud HasCompleted je true, a pak vrátí konečný výsledek operace.

Platí pro

WaitForCompletion(TimeSpan, CancellationToken)

Zdroj:
EmailSendOperation.cs
Zdroj:
EmailSendOperation.cs

Pravidelně volá server, dokud se dlouhotrvající operace nedokoní.

public override Azure.Response<Azure.Communication.Email.EmailSendResult> WaitForCompletion(TimeSpan suggestedPollingInterval, System.Threading.CancellationToken cancellationToken);
override this.WaitForCompletion : TimeSpan * System.Threading.CancellationToken -> Azure.Response<Azure.Communication.Email.EmailSendResult>
Public Overrides Function WaitForCompletion (suggestedPollingInterval As TimeSpan, cancellationToken As CancellationToken) As Response(Of EmailSendResult)

Parametry

suggestedPollingInterval
TimeSpan

Interval mezi požadavky na stav na server. Interval se může změnit na základě informací vrácených ze serveru. Server může například klientovi sdělit, že není důvod se dotazovat na změnu stavu dříve než nějakou dobu. V takovém případě použije větší hodnotu mezi touto hodnotou a hodnotou vrácenou ze serveru.

cancellationToken
CancellationToken

Používá CancellationToken se pro pravidelná volání služby.

Návraty

Poslední odpověď HTTP přijatá ze serveru

Poznámky

Tato metoda bude pravidelně volat UpdateStatus, dokud HasCompleted je true, a pak vrátí konečný výsledek operace.

Platí pro